Abstract

A movable modularized medical examination unit comprises a container body, wherein the interior of the container body is divided into a disinfection chamber and a diagnosis and treatment chamber along the length direction of the container body, the disinfection chamber or the diagnosis and treatment chamber is partially separated from an equipment room, a ventilation opening is formed in the equipment room, an air inlet is formed in the disinfection chamber and/or the diagnosis and treatment chamber, and negative pressure equipment which introduces external air from the air inlet to the ventilation opening and keeps the negative pressure environment of the disinfection chamber and/or the diagnosis and treatment chamber is arranged in the equipment room; a sterilizer for sterilizing medical staff or patients before entering the diagnosis and treatment room is arranged in the sterilization room; medical instruments and furniture for medical care personnel to diagnose are arranged in the diagnosis and treatment room. The container is convenient to transport, the space in the box body is reasonably divided, the layout of each functional area is optimized, and negative pressure equipment is matched to prevent virus from leaking and spreading, so that diagnosis, treatment, isolation and transportation of respiratory infectious disease patients are realized, a better working place is provided for doctors to diagnose, and better diagnosis and treatment conditions are provided for emergency disaster relief, medical support, infectious disease epidemic situation prevention and control, diagnosis and treatment and the like.

Background
Currently, viruses are abused worldwide, and the phenomenon of social infections like those in hospitals is endless, and the number of hospitals stopping receiving new patients due to the occurrence of infection of medical staff and patients in hospitals is increasing. Therefore, it is very important to use the corresponding devices for preventing the spread and enlargement of infectious diseases in the medical field in time, but the number of the medical fields having the corresponding prevention and control devices is very limited.
To solve this problem, an anti-virus tent has been attracting attention. For example, a medical tent is installed in a parking lot or the like, and a negative pressure device is installed in the tent to prevent viruses from spreading to the outside environment. In addition, a scheme of connecting a plurality of tents and respectively setting a reception area, an examination area, a treatment area and the like is also proposed.
The medical tent has the advantages of emergency response, simplicity in setting and the like. However, the tent is light in weight and has poor resistance to wind and rain, and thus cannot sufficiently cope with disasters such as typhoon and strong wind. Particularly, when the medical instrument is used in a medical field, the risk is higher when the medical instrument meets disasters such as typhoon, strong wind and the like. In addition, gaps are easily generated on the ground, the entrance and the exit of the tent, and the effect of the negative pressure equipment is greatly influenced. Moreover, each function distinguishes a plurality of tents, and the possibility of cross infection still exists.
Therefore, a new solution is provided, which not only can solve the above problems, but also is suitable for various countries and various environments, and even can be used as long-term medical equipment.

Detailed Description
For a better understanding of the present invention, reference is made to the following detailed description taken in conjunction with the accompanying drawings and examples.
Fig. 1 is the utility model discloses portable modularization medical examination unit's exterior structure perspective, portable modularization medical examination unit includes container box 10, is the container building that accords with the building requirement design. The container herein refers to a movable container for transporting articles inside, and is applicable to various goods transportation such as domestic transportation and marine transportation. The container has the characteristics of high strength and easiness in carrying, and can protect the articles in the container in a severe logistics environment. The utility model discloses a portable modularization examination unit has utilized the characteristic of container, is applied to medical field such as pass catch disease prevention. In addition, although the container for construction is used in this patent, a standard shipping container conforming to the ISO standard may be used.
As shown in fig. 1, a container body 10 has a rigid structure, and a container corner post 11 and a bottom beam 12 connected to the corner post 11 are combined to form a rigid connection at a connection point of a body corner fitting portion, thereby forming a three-dimensional grid (rectangular) framework. The corner posts 11 and the bottom beams 12 are of heavy steel structures such as square steel pipes or H-shaped steel. The wall plates constituting the short side face 21 and the long side face 22 of the box body, and the top plate of the box body top are made of a material such as a corrugated steel plate or an embossed steel plate.
In addition, the modular medical examination unit shown in fig. 1 is provided with a window 23 for lighting on the side surface 22. The side 22 includes a first side 22-1 shown in the drawing and another second side, not shown, disposed opposite to and parallel to the first side 22-1 for 2 sides 22. A window 23 is provided on the first side 22-1 as shown in the figure. The window 23 is cut into a cross shape on the first side 22-1 of the container body 10, the cross shape being reminiscent of a medically relevant red cross. The window 23 can be privacy-preventing glass and is provided with a sun-shading curtain, and is also provided with a natural air inlet and air inlet equipment with a filtering function; a material such as a transparent acrylic plate may be embedded therein, and the window 23 may serve as a lighting and ventilation function. The first end face 21-1 of the end faces 21 is provided with a medical-dedicated door 32 for medical staff, and the first side face 22-1 is provided with a patient-dedicated door 52 for patients. The medical-use door 32 and the patient-use door 52 can prevent infection of medical staff by shifting the movement route of the medical staff from that of the patient. In addition, the medical-treatment exclusive door 32 and the patient-exclusive door 52 are provided with transparent materials such as transparent acrylic plates or glass so as to observe the internal condition of the movable modular medical examination unit.
The interior walls of the container body 10 may be provided with insulation. The heat insulating material is made of polyurethane foam, rock wool, glass wool and other materials. The polyurethane foam is a heat insulation material which is formed by foaming isocyanate and polyether serving as main raw materials under the action of various auxiliary agents such as a foaming agent and the like. Rock wool is a heat insulating material formed by melting natural ores such as basalt, andesite, and dolomite at a high temperature, processing the molten natural ores into fibers, and forming the fibers. The glass wool is a heat insulating material formed by melting glass at a high temperature and then processing the glass into fibers. These insulation materials are contained within the container body 10 to ensure that the temperature within the body is not too high.
[ 1 st embodiment ]
The following describes embodiment 1 of the mobile modular medical examination unit with reference to fig. 2 and 3.
To prevent infection and/or spread of infectious diseases, the interior of the container body 10 is divided by walls 40 in the longitudinal direction of the body into a sterilization chamber 30 and a treatment chamber 50. The sterilization chamber 30 is a preparation chamber before entering the examination and treatment room 50, and in embodiment 1, a medical staff such as a doctor or a nurse wears personal protective equipment in the sterilization chamber 30. The diagnosis and treatment room 50 is a room for medical staff to diagnose, diagnose and examine a patient, and medical instruments (not shown in the figure) for the medical staff to perform the diagnosis and treatment are arranged in the diagnosis and treatment room 50, and are conventional and existing medical instruments, which are not described again. The wall 40 is constructed of a material such as a marine gusset. The wall 40 separates the disinfection chamber 30 from the treatment chamber 50 to prevent viruses or germs from entering the disinfection chamber 30 from the treatment chamber 50. A door 42 is provided on the wall 40. In embodiment 1, the door 42 is a medical automatic translation door, and the door is smoothly opened and closed without obstructing the traveling path of the medical staff wearing the protective tool. The sterilization chamber 30 is defined by the complete first end 21-1, the wall 40, the door 42, and portions of the first side 22-1 and the second side 22-2.
In embodiment 1, the medical doors 32 are used to provide access to the sterilization chamber 30 for medical personnel. In addition, a distribution box 33 is provided in the sterilization chamber 30 for distributing the incoming electricity to the various devices associated with the mobile modular medical examination unit. An operation table 34, a non-contact sterilizer 35, an automatic shoe cover machine 36, and the like are also provided. Before entering the examination room 50, the medical staff can store personal belongings, such as a communication tool, such as a mobile phone, and a handbag, which may be touched during the examination, in the disinfection room 30. The console 34 may serve as a stand for holding the medical personnel's belongings. The non-contact sterilizer 35 provides for frequent hand sterilization by medical personnel after entering the sterilization chamber 30 from the outside and before contacting the protective gear, and before leaving the sterilization chamber 30. The protective gear comprises gloves, long-sleeve protective clothing, an N95 mask, a protective face mask, a head cover, shoe covers and other articles. The automatic shoe cover machine 36 is a device which can automatically cover shoe covers after medical staff stretch shoes into the device.
A patient-specific door 52 provides access to the treatment room 50 for the patient. The treatment room 50 is provided with an air inlet 53 for introducing outside air and an outward opening window 54. The air inlet 53 is provided at the second side surface 22-2 near the wall 40 and is provided with an inner net to prevent entry of rainwater or the like. The outward opening window 54 is also arranged on the second side surface and close to the air inlet, and the outward opening window 54 is provided with a support rod which can be used for indoor ventilation of the diagnosis and treatment room 50.
Partition walls 45 are arranged at the junction corners of the first side surface 22-1 and the second end surface 21-2 in the container body 10, so that the diagnosis and treatment room 50 is enclosed by parts of the first side surface 22-1, the second side surface 22-2, the second end surface 21-2, the wall 40, the door 42 and the partition wall 45. The equipment room divided by the partition wall 45 is provided with a negative pressure device 46 and a transformer 47, and the equipment room is further provided with a ventilation opening (not shown), wherein the ventilation opening can be a shutter. The negative pressure device 46 can maintain the negative pressure of air in the treatment room 50, and prevent the pollution source from diffusing from the treatment room 50 to the outside. The negative pressure device 46 adopts an ultraviolet sterilization device, and the control device can realize stepless regulation and control. The mobile modular medical diagnostic unit equipped with the negative pressure device 46 can be considered a mobile clinic with built-in space decontamination devices to prevent the spread of infectious diseases, thereby providing a short term negative pressure environment for medical or nursing facilities that require additional negative pressure chambers to prevent nosocomial infections.
The treatment room 50 is provided with furniture comprising a doctor's chair 56 and a table 57 close to the wall 40, and a patient's chair 58 at the side of the table remote from the wall 40, and an examination table 59. In addition, although not shown, a waste box (infectious waste box) for collecting protective equipment removed when a medical staff leaves, a disinfecting tool, and the like may be disposed in the treatment room 50 near the door 42 of the wall 40. And a curtain rail 55 is arranged on the top of the container body 10 opposite to the inspection table 59 in the diagnosis and treatment room 50, and a privacy protection curtain 51 is arranged on the curtain rail 55.
By providing the above-described devices and instruments, as shown in fig. 2, the 1 st action range AR1 of the main action range of the medical staff is separated from the 2 nd action range AR2 of the patient in the examination room 50. The 1 st range of action AR1 is on the side of the disinfection chamber 30 within the treatment room 50. Therefore, the main range of action of the medical staff is the 1 st range of action AR1 of the disinfection room 30 and the examination room 50, and the 2 nd range of action AR2 of the entering patient is limited to the use of the examination table 59. Therefore, the medical staff can be maximally prevented from contacting the patient by dividing the traveling route, and the infection of the medical staff is reduced.
Inside the examination room 50, an air flow F is generated, and flows from the air inlet 53 at the upper right in fig. 2 to the negative pressure device 46 at the lower left in fig. 2 as shown by the arrow in fig. 2. In this embodiment, the flow direction of the air flow F is intentionally designed so that the medical staff is above the air flow and the patient is below the air flow. Therefore, inside the examination room 50, not only the 1 st action range AR1 of the main action range of the medical staff is separated from the 2 nd action range AR2 of the action range of the patient, but also the 1 st action range AR1 is located above the airflow and the 2 nd action range AR2 is located below the airflow by providing the air inlet 53 and the negative pressure device 46. In this way air is caused to flow from the back or side of the medical staff to the patient, thereby providing the staff with an environment where the risk of infection can be reduced.
As described above, according to embodiment 1, the range of action of the medical staff can be separated from the range of action and the route of travel of the patient, thereby reducing the risk of infection of the medical staff. Further, the negative pressure inside the examination room 50 can suppress the diffusion of viruses to the outside, and can control the flow of air from the medical staff to the patient, thereby reducing the infection of the medical staff. The sterilizing chamber 30 is disposed on the side of the examination room 50 close to the medical staff, so that the traveling route of the medical staff can be restricted to clean the sterilizing chamber 30. Since there is a possibility that virus and germs are dispersed when a medical staff leaves the treatment room 50 while wearing gloves, protective clothing, or the like, the medical staff is recommended to enter the treatment room 50 after treatment and remove protective tools before the disinfection room 30. After the medical staff is in diagnosis and treatment, the hands are disinfected in the diagnosis and treatment room 50, the protective clothing and the gloves are removed, the medical staff are put into a sewage box, and the hands are disinfected again. The headgear and mask are then removed, and finally the hands are again disinfected with alcohol, and the door 42 is opened to enter the disinfection chamber 30, so that the disinfection chamber 30 can be kept clean, and further the spread of viruses is inhibited.
[ 2 nd embodiment ]
An embodiment 2 of the mobile modular medical examination unit will now be described with reference to fig. 4 and 5.
In embodiment 1, the sterilization chamber 30 is intended for use by medical personnel only, while in embodiment 2, the sterilization chamber 30 is intended for use by a patient.
The interior of the container body 10 is divided by a wall 40 into a sterilization room 30 and a treatment room 50 in the longitudinal direction of the container body 10. The sterilization room 30 is a preparation room before entering the examination room 50, and in embodiment 2, a patient can be prepared for waiting or dressing in the sterilization room 10 before undergoing an examination. The examination room 50 is a room in which medical staff make an examination, an inquiry, and an examination of a patient. A door 42 is provided on the wall 40, and in embodiment 2, the door 42 is a normal side hung door. The treatment room 50 is defined by the complete first end surface 21-1, the wall 40, the door 42 and parts of the first side surface 22-1 and the second side surface 22-2.
The sterilization chamber 30 is provided with a first patient door 61 for allowing a patient to enter the sterilization chamber 30 from the outside. In the embodiment 2, the sterilizing compartment 30 is provided with a first air inlet 62 for introducing external air at a position on the wall plate of the first side 22-1 near the wall 40. A partition wall 45 is provided in the sterilization chamber 30 to partition the sterilization chamber 30 into an equipment room provided with a negative pressure device 46 for the sterilization chamber 30, and the negative pressure device 46 for the sterilization chamber can maintain the sterilization chamber 30 at a negative pressure and generate an air flow F, which is shown by an arrow in fig. 4, from the lower side to the upper side in fig. 4. As can be seen in fig. 4, the sterilization chamber is defined by the partition wall 45, the second end face 22-2, the door 42, the first patient door 61, the partial wall 40 and the first side face 22-1.
The sterilization chamber 30 is provided with an operation table 34, a non-contact type sterilizer 35, an automatic shoe cover machine 36, etc. for use by a patient, not by medical staff. The console 34 may be used for storing personal items that the patient should not enter the treatment room 50. The non-contact sterilizer 35 may be used for hand cleaning after the patient enters the sterilization chamber 30 from the outside and before the patient leaves the sterilization chamber 30. The automatic shoe cover machine 36 is a device which can automatically cover shoe covers after a patient inserts shoes.
The examination room 50 is provided with a medical-use door 32 for medical staff to enter the examination room 50, and the medical-use door 32 is provided on the first end surface 21-1 in this embodiment. In embodiment 2, a second patient door 63 for use by a patient after completion of a medical examination is provided on the first side 22-1 of the medical examination room 50. However, the patient after the end of the examination may leave the movable modular medical examination unit using the first patient door 61 of the sterilizing chamber 30 without using the second patient door 63.
Further, the treatment room 50 is provided with a second air inlet 64 for introducing external air, and the second air inlet 64 is provided at the first side surface 22-1 and near the first end surface 21-1. The equipment of the disinfection chamber 30 divided by the partition wall 45 is provided with a negative pressure device 46 which can keep the interior of the treatment chamber 50 at negative pressure. The negative pressure device 46 can maintain the negative pressure of air inside the sterilization chamber 30 and the treatment chamber 50, and prevent the pollution source from spreading from the sterilization chamber 30 and the treatment chamber 50 to the outside. The equipment room is provided with a ventilation opening, and the ventilation opening can adopt a shutter.
In addition, as in embodiment 1, a privacy curtain 51 and a curtain rail 55 are provided in the examination room 50. And is provided with internal furniture including a doctor's chair 56 and a medical table 57 near the first end surface 21-1, and a patient's chair 58 on the side of the medical table 57 remote from the first end surface 21-1, and an examination table 59.
By providing the above-described devices and instruments, as shown in fig. 4, the 1 st action range AR1 of the main action range of the medical staff and the 2 nd action range AR2 of the patient are separated in the examination room 50. The main range of action of the medical staff is the 1 st range of action AR1 of the examination room 50, while the 2 nd range of action AR2 of the patient is limited to the use of the examination table 59. Therefore, the infection of medical staff can be reduced to the maximum extent by dividing the travel route to avoid the contact of the medical staff and the patient.
Inside the treatment room 50, an air flow F is generated from the second air inlet 64 on the lower right in fig. 4 to the negative pressure device 46 on the upper left in the figure. In this embodiment, the flow direction of the air flow F is intentionally designed so that the medical staff is above the air flow and the patient is below the air flow. Therefore, in the interior of the examination room 50, not only the 1 st action range AR1 of the main action range of the medical staff is separated from the 2 nd action range AR2 of the action range of the patient, but also the 1 st action range AR1 is located above the airflow and the 2 nd action range AR2 is located below the airflow by providing the second air inlet 64 and the negative pressure device 46. In this way air is caused to flow from the back or side of the medical staff to the patient, thereby providing the staff with an environment where the risk of infection can be reduced.
As described above, the 2 nd embodiment can separate the range of action of the medical staff from the range of action and the course of travel of the patient, as in the 1 st embodiment, thereby reducing the risk of infection of the medical staff. In addition, the negative pressure inside the treatment room 50 can inhibit the virus from diffusing to the outside, and can control the air flow from the medical staff to the patient, thereby reducing the infection of the medical staff. In embodiment 2, the medical door 32 is provided on the first end face 21-1, and the first patient door 61 is provided on the second end face 21-2. The medical special door 32 and the first patient door 61 are respectively arranged on different surfaces of 4 vertical surfaces around the movable modular medical examination unit, so that the moving routes of the medical staff and the patient can be staggered, and the infection of the medical staff can be inhibited.
In addition, a vacuum toilet system may be disposed within the sterilization chamber 30. The vacuum toilet system can form vacuum in the pipeline, suck away dirt with strong airflow when flushing the toilet, and clean the toilet with a small amount of water. The system is configured to reduce the spread of infection by feces from a virally infected person.
